What Is Real-Time Data Processing and What Does It Mean? Real-time data processing entails processing data in a short amount of time to provide near-instantaneous results. It requires a constant stream of input data to give a continuous output since the processing is done as the data is supplied. Bank ATMs, traffic control systems, and current computer systems like the PC and mobile devices are excellent examples of real-time data processing systems. A batch data processing system, on the other hand, collects data and then processes it all at once at a later time, resulting in delayed output.
